The compliance module is aimed towards being compliant with rules and regulations for buildings and building elements, therefore the use of both the ‘Properties ‘Building and areas' and 'Assets’ modules is always needed in combination with the compliance module.
1.3 Linking legislation
Properties Building and assets both have a ‘Compliance' tab available, which is used to link the relevant legislation object(s) to the specific property building or asset. It is possible to have multiple legislations linked to a single property buildings or asset.
If a legislation is linked to a property building or asset, the relevant document types are automatically generated as legislation documents, related to the property building or asset.

The compliance tab on properties buildings is automatically enabled when activating the compliance module. For assets the user needs to indicate if the asset is in scope for compliance via a Yes/No field. If compliance is applicable for the particular asset, the compliance tab becomes visible. If the customer also uses the reservations module for example, the reservable assets might not be in scope for compliance (e.g. Beamers, Laptops, etc.). |

Linking legislation objects to a property building or asset can be done by searching through the whole list of legislations, but in the context of assets, it is also possible to link a code (on the compliance tab). This will be used as a filter when linking legislation objects to the asset (only legislation objects are shown related to the code via the legislation object or the parent legislation object).
...
Once a legislation object is linked to an object (property building or asset), legislation documents are generated in the context of this object, one for each of the document types related to the legislation object. This legislation document object is the object used to upload the actual document (e.g. an inspection of an elevator) and to keep track of the compliance status for this object and document type.
